深圳市创新空间结构测度与影响因素分析

扫码查看
作为创新活动的重要载体,创新空间是近年来创新地理学领域关注的重点内容.文章将深圳市创新空间划分技术型、知识型和孵化型3类,结合创新企业数据、POI数据和统计年鉴等数据类型,通过核密度估计、DBSCAN聚类算法以及MGWR模型等方法,刻画创新空间的结构特征、各自异同点及其影响因素.研究发现:①深圳市技术型、知识型和孵化型创新空间均表现为"中心—外围"圈层特点,其中,技术型创新空间还具有等级性组团结构特征;②地区创新水平、产业园支持、金融咨询服务、交通发达程度以及某些生活服务和公共服务会显著正向促进创新空间集聚,但综合型创新核心区、专业型创新发展区和潜力型创新成长区受到的影响具有差异性.基于研究结论,文章针对性地提出了优化深圳市创新空间的政策建议,以期为城市创新空间的优化提供依据.
Analysis of spatial structure measurement and influencing factors of innovation in Shenzhen
In recent years,the concept of innovation space has emerged as a significant focal point within the realm of innovation geography.This paper delves into the unique characteristics of Shenzhen's innovation space,categorizing it into three distinct types:technology-based,knowledge-based,and incubation-based.By leveraging various data sources,including information from innova-tion enterprises,points of interest(POI),and statistical yearbooks,the distribution and spatial struc-ture of innovation space agglomerations are outlined,while also highlighting their similarities and dis-parities.To achieve this,advanced analytical techniques are empolyed such as kernel density estima-tion,the DBSCAN clustering algorithm,and the MGWR model.It is found that:Firstly,all three categories of innovation spaces—technology-oriented,knowledge-oriented,and incubation-oriented—display a"center-periphery"structure,with the technology-based innovation space showcasing an ad-ditional hierarchical group structure.Secondly,several factors play a significant role in promoting the agglomeration of innovation spaces,including regional innovation levels,support from industrial parks,access to financial consulting services,robust transportation infrastructure,and the availability of specific living and public services.These factors have a notably positive impact on all three types of innovation spaces.However,it's worth noting that the influence of these factors may differ among the different types of innovation space.Through these methodologies,insights into the influencing factors shaping the structure of innovation space are gained.Building upon the findings of this study,targeted policy recommendations aimed at optimizing Shenzhen's innovation space are proposed,providing a foundation for the enhancement of urban innovation spaces,ultimately fostering innovation and growth in the region.
